@matt40k - it's not so onerous, i almost insisted on the change when i got here, as it used to be in the old format of yeargroup.lastname.firstinitial or something and had to be changed each year, then if you autocreate and there are too many Alis or Muhammads, then you take another letter, or add a number and it was a mess. Now, it's the same for 18 years, or more, and is usually a simple 4 digit number i.e. <2digit prefix><1234>. it's printed on their ID cards, in their planners, it's the library barcode, and teachers can see it in the registers if they forget. It was easier to make that change than it was to get teachers used to using Office 2010! 
I think of it as building skills for the future as remembering a 4-digit pin is going to be a main part of their life. In fact here, we have 6 digit pins so it's even more accurate in reality

31st January 2012, 11:35 AM #22 I went with year of birth, first name, initial of surname, and then add 1, 2, 3 on the end if duplicates exist. 96JoeB
